Ganesh Chaturthi

Ganesh Chaturthi is a ten-day festival that celebrates the birth of Lord Ganesha. It is one of the most widely celebrated festivals in India and is especially popular in the state of Maharashtra. During this festival, people install clay idols of Lord Ganesha in their homes and public places and worship him with great devotion. On the tenth day, the idols are immersed in water, marking the end of the festival.

Varalakshmi Vratam

Varalakshmi Vratam is a festival that is dedicated to the goddess Varalakshmi, who is believed to bring wealth and prosperity to her devotees. On this day, women perform a special puja and offer prayers to the goddess for the well-being of their families and loved ones.

Onam

Onam is a harvest festival that is celebrated in the state of Kerala. It is a ten-day festival that marks the homecoming of King Mahabali, a mythical king who is believed to have ruled over Kerala in ancient times. During this festival, people decorate their homes with flowers, prepare elaborate feasts, and participate in various cultural activities.

Radha Ashtami

Radha Ashtami is a festival that celebrates the birth of Radha, the consort of Lord Krishna. It is a day that is marked with fasting, prayers, and devotional songs in praise of Radha and Krishna.

Mahalaya Amavasya

Mahalaya Amavasya is a day that is dedicated to paying homage to one’s ancestors. It is believed that on this day, the souls of the departed ancestors come back to their homes to bless their descendants. People offer food and prayers to their ancestors and seek their blessings for a happy and prosperous life.

Q: Is Onam only celebrated in Kerala?

A: Yes, Onam is primarily a festival that is celebrated in the state of Kerala. However, it is also celebrated by Malayalis living all over India and around the world.
